A window installation company can help you decide between a full-frame or a pocket installation. Full-frame installations involve replacing the entire window including the frame, trim, and sill. They are usually necessary when you want a different style or the existing window has substantial rot. Pocket installations are a simple and affordable way to replace a window. The company that you choose should be able explain the pros and con of each kind of installation so you can make the best choice for your needs.

Hydrophobic Coating
Hydrophobic coating is a treatment that makes the substrate resistant to water, which reduces costs for maintenance. It also helps prevent corrosion, stains and the etching process. It can be used on a variety of surfaces including glass. It is employed in a variety of industries that include aerospace, automotive and construction. A hydrophobic coating improves visibility and safety as well as repelling water.
A hydrophobic coating may be used to create an effect of self-cleaning on glass surfaces. It can also shield against scratches during cleaning processes. This is especially important for aircraft windows, where a scratched windshield can impede the pilot's vision, and can impair visibility.
The coating has low surface tension, which decreases the force required to apply it. It can be applied to almost every surface, including glass and other transparent materials. The coating can be sprayed on, or applied using rollers and brushes. In either case, it's essential to choose a high-quality product that is safe for the substrate.

The surface of hydrophobic coatings is normally smooth, but they can be modified so that the coating is more or less roughness. The roughness determines how much the coating repels water. Super-hydrophobic coatings have a contact angle higher than 150 degrees.

Glass Tints
A window tint is a type of coloured glass that changes how much solar energy can be transmitted through it. It can also be used to add privacy or block out undesirable sights. There are a variety of window tints and each one has its own unique effect on the appearance and performance of the glass. Window tint is generally composed of polyester, and is able to be treated in a variety ways. There are options with frosted for privacy, stronger and thicker options to guard against burglaries, and even options that reduce glare on TV and computer screens.

Foggy windows are a nuisance If they aren't addressed quickly, they can lead to mildew and mold issues. Window experts can remove the fog using a special process that involves drilling two or three tiny holes in the bottom of the windows to allow water to be able to escape.
